21.1 to LA Procter, Straight to second slip! Lovely bowling from Lawes, getting a length delivery to lift and leave the left-handed Procter, who is caught pushing forward with hands following the ball and giving Overton a regulation grab in the cordon. 51/2
55.1 to RI Keogh, Lawes again! Nibble away off a good length, but wide off of stump and an error in judgement from Keogh to go at that, especially as he had looked relatively comfortable.. 132/4
59.2 to LD McManus, Yorked! Minimal footwork from McManus, but a fine delivery from Lawes, who gets movement through the air and some extra pace to make a mess of the right-hander's stumps. 151/6
71.6 to J Broad, WHAT A CATCH! Lawes finds the edge of Broad, holding its line off a full length after moving in, right down to Overton's left. The tall quick gets his left hand underneath the ball but can't get fingers around it popping it up towards Foakes who, having watched it all the way, reacts superbly to offer out his right mitt to complete the catch.. 193/7
106.5 to KK Nair, Nair finally goes - Northants all out! A masterful innings comes to an end, with a crucial 50 for the final wicket. Attempts to ramp a short ball, similar to the shot that took him to three figures. Unfortunately for the batter, the delivery follows him and he ends up tamely overhanding the ball back to the bowler. A second five-wicket haul of the season for Lawes, albeit more expensive than it should have been. It was also his 50th first-class dismissal. 357/10

29.2 to DP Sibley, Huge! Sibley's resistance ends, White nipping on in just full of a good length and pinning Sibley in front of middle. Height an issue? Not so for the standing umpire who raises the finger immediately. 62/4
31.4 to CT Steel, White's got another! Outside off, bit of nip in, beating Steel on the outside edge and taking off stump for a walk! Northants have started brilliantly after lunch - the league-leaders are in disarray!. 66/5
54.3 to J Overton, Huge wicket first-up! Overton's fast-scoring knock comes to an end, pushed back by White who extracts a bit of extra seam from the pitch to square up the tall allrounder for a catch to wide first slip. Now then.... 163/7
56.1 to DJ Worrall, Worrall gone for a bagel! White gets some extra bounce and jag this time, surprising Worrall who tries to get his hands out of the way but ends up feathering an edge through to the keeper. 165/8
10.423923.65507001
14.6 to RJ Burns, Northants strike! Around the wicket from the Pavilion End is Tom Taylor, angling one into the left-hander, which leaves the Surrey captain off the surface. Burns is squared up for the edge, taken low to the left of second slip. 26/1
63.4 to BT Foakes, Surrey are all out! Tom Taylor, four deliveries into a new over, pins Foakes in front and Surrey trail by 172. Waiting to see if Northants will enforce the follow-on, but surely that's the play in this situation? Incredible effort from the bowlers, particularly Jack White, who finishes with 4 for 45. 185/10
